Government promises to electrify all administrative post headquarters by 2024

The President of the Republic, Filipe Nyusi, promised to conclude the electrification of the headquarters of administrative posts throughout the country by the end of his mandate.

Filipe Nyusi, who was speaking at the inauguration of the Lissiete power grid in Niassa, recalled that this is the 31 administrative post, of the 39 existing in the province to be electrified, which translates into a coverage rate of 74% of new connections planned, or 371 of the 500.

This will include combining options within the national power grid with stand-alone systems powered by other sources such as small hydropower plants.

"In this way we will materialize in a progressive way and with the necessary speed the illumination of every corner of this vast Mozambique, so we guide the local government to bet on the massification of the productive use of energy promoting investments oriented to the productive sector having as a final objective the creation of jobs for young people and the generation of income for families and the subsequent improvement of the population's well-being," said Filipe Nyusi.

Meanwhile, Filipe Nyusi urged the population of Niassa, to participate in the fight against power theft and vandalization of electricity transmission and distribution infrastructure.

In a particular way, Nyusi, exhorted the community leaders to assume their vanguard role in the battle to control the evil-doers, whose action harms the entire population.
